WebThe Moshe Decter Papers consist of materials dating from the late 1950s to the early 2000s, with the bulk of the collection dating from the 1960s-1970s. The documents … Decter married her first husband, Moshe Decter, in 1948. Together, they had two children: Naomi and Rachel, who predeceased Decter in 2013. They divorced in 1954. Two years later, she married Norman Podhoretz, who went on to become editor of Commentary magazine. They remained married until her death. Together, they had two children: Ruthie Blum and John Podhoretz.
